Moodle is the most popular and most used learning management system because of its flexibility and open source. There are more than 68 millions Moodle users and more than 55, 000 Moodle systems are used with different purposes around the world. The vast numbers of Moodle user is due to the user friendliness of the system that caters the needs of learning and training for all people from any institutes or organizations. This study is conducted to prevent information security threats especially information integrity threats that happen in Olympia College Moodle. To achieve the goal of this study, there are two objectives that have been indentified, which is to scrutinize learning materials handling procedures that are currently implemented by Olympia College and the effects of those procedures towards information integrity in the Moodle. At the same time, this study also proposes some mitigation measures which can be implemented to ensure the information integrity threats in Olympia College Moodle can be detered. The study is conducted through grouped interviews, analysis of related documents, observations and online surveys to lecturers and students of Olympia College to gain information on the problems that are faced by them when using or accessing Moodle. Heat as alternative energy source that is wasted a lot, a brick kiln furnace is one for example. High temperatures up to 173 degrees Celsius in furnaces can be converted to electrical energy by peltier component. Besides the price, peltier characteristic is a decisive factor in peltier selection. Commonly in Indonesia’s market, peltier has a various prices, TEC type is generally sold at a price range IDR.35,000.00 to IDR.100,000.00. The most common peltier in the market is the TEC1-12706 type, available in electronics stores sold for IDR.35,000.00 other TEC types taken for example is TEC1-12715 type which have a larger current rating sold online with price IDR.100,000.00. In addition to TEC type is also available TEG-SP1848 type with prices ranging IDR.65,000.00. The release of heat on the cold side greatly affects the output of electricity produced by peltier so that the treatment on the cold side is closely related to the output of electricity generated. Selection of peltier type based on price/ characteristics and treatment to the cold side are crucial factors for thermoelectric module design at brick kiln furnace application. The result shown TEC1-12715 best in current output but lowest in output voltage. The best voltage and power performance especially for high temperature is TEG-SP1848 peltier, best threatment for cold side is use water flow. ADS-B allows the dissemination of flight traffic information more effectively, in lower costs and flexible implementation. On the other hand advances in technology in the field of communication that support the dissemination of information ADS-B is also growing rapidly. Named Data Networking (NDN) emerged as a new alternative to replace the commonly used TCP/IP communications around the world. NDN offers flexibility, native support for security and content-centric communication, meaning that NDN no longer relies on forwarding data to TCP/IP layers but is handled by a route search mechanism toward the intended content using hierarchical naming similar to the Uniform Resource Locator (URL) concept. This mechanism eliminates the reading process to the lower layers during the forwarding process, and is expected to improve the performance of data transactions. In this research, data transmission is generated by an ADS-B source through a mock-up network in which NDN already implemented. System performance is then evaluated through round-trip-time and packet loss parameters to see if it meets the standards set by the aviation authority to be feasible to implement in operational activities compared to systems using IP. Evaluation results show that there is a 34% decrease of round-trip-time performance and packet loss reaches 7% in idle network traffic conditions. Light waves generated by laser diodes (LD) are externally modulated using DD-MZM by Radio Frequency (RF) signals that have the phase difference of π/12, π/6, π/4, π/3, and 5π/12. It is resulting in a modulated optical wave with an unbalanced magnitude sideband.
